Observations on Opus model Role Token changes
Ratter · x · 2026-09-01
The author observes a change in Opus's training format, which used to be plain text \n\nHuman: / \n\nAssistant:. This seems to have changed around version 4.8.
Now the model can output \n\nHuman: without stopping generation, suggesting a shift in the underlying Role Token handling mechanism.
